Product Overview
Description:
trans-C75 is a simple chalcone compound derived from the skin of Aronia melanocarpa fruit. It is a potent inhibitor of fatty acid synthase (FASN) and α-amylase, exhibiting anti-inflammatory and anti-cancer activities.

Applications:
trans-C75 can be used to prevent insulin resistance and hepatic inflammation in high-fat diet-fed rats.
